Lowe reveals difficulties with Halo development
Williams' chief technical officer Paddy Lowe has said that implementing the Halo for the 2018 season has been a 'big project' and one that has been 'quite difficult'. The much-maligned cockpit safety device is to be introduced next season and Williams are the latest team to discuss just how arduous the process has been to add it to their car. 'It's a big project to put that in the car,' Lowe said via Motorsport.com. 'We're still working on it, and the integration is quite difficult. 'There are very high loads to accommodate, so I think the bigger impact is structural rather than aerodynamic.'
